Kim Kallstrom drops hint at Arsenal stay?

0
0

Spartak Moscow midfielder Kim Kallstrom, has admitted that Arsenal could be interested in re-signing him this Summer, after spending four months at the Emirates Stadium on loan at the end of last season.

The loan transfer was covered in mystery and shock within the Arsenal camp, and the deal turned even sour when it was revealed the midfielder signed the deal knowing he was injured for the next five weeks due to a back injury he picked up playing beach football.

However, after recovering from that injury, Kallstrom made one start for Arsene Wenger and three substitute appearances, and even scored a penalty against Wigan Athletic in the FA Cup semi-final penalty shoot-out, and according to the player himself, the club are very happy with his work and a return could be in the pipeline.

‘We had a long talk about everything,’ said Kallstrom.

‘They were really happy with my work.’

‘Yes (I can see myself returning). We we will see what happens. I had a fantastic time at Arsenal and like their style.’
